Second night of DIFF 2024: US "rookie" competes with Italian "former champion"

The second night of the ongoing Da Nang International Fireworks Festival (DIFF) 2024, themed ‘Made of Natural Wisdom’, on Saturday evening was the encounter between Team Martarello Group S.R.L from Italy, the reigning runner-up of DIFF 2023, and the rookie team Rozzi Fireworks from the US.

The second night of DIFF 2024 was  a competition between the "former king" Italy that won the DIFF championship for two consecutive years (2017 and 2018) and the runner-up of DIFF 2023, and the rookie US - the fireworks team attending DIFF for the first time.

During the festive night of the brilliant light, the audience witnessed vivid natural paintings recreated through magical, eye-catching fireworks displays and vibrant art performances from a series of Vietnamese and international artists.

This year, the stage of DIFF 2024 has been improved with many modern technologies, creating a large performance space with a majestic scale that has made a strong impression on the audience right from the opening night. Here, the audience enjoyed unique musical performances, both closely following the theme ‘Made of Nature Wisdom’ and bearing the cultural imprint of the participating countries.

The second night's art programme was performed by Trung Vuong Theater artists, opening with the song ‘The River is Not Cold’  recreating the beauty of the Han River, a river associated with the memories of many generations of Da Nang people and it is also a witness to the changes in the city's journey of transformation and advancement.

Before the Italian team's fireworks performance, local people and tourists enjoyed the performance entiled ‘Che Sara’ by Jimmy Fontana, which portrayed the peaceful beauty of nature, taking audiences to Italy, a romantic paradise with architectural masterpieces and ancient cities.

Next, the audience were treated with the lovely melodies of the song ‘Chatting with Nature’ by Bui Cong Nam. The song tells the story of the connection and closeness between people and nature, dispelling the fatigue and worries of everyday life.

To stir up the atmosphere, Katy Perry's renowned song ‘Roar’ sounded like a fierce declaration of nature. International singers and artists from the Trung Vuong Theater also told audiences interesting stories about the strength of wild animals.

Meanwhile, the song ‘Soul of My Hometown Stone written by musician Nguyen Duy Khoai, helped to stir a new emotion among visitors, praising the Marble Mountains, a masterpiece of natural landscape that nature bestowed on the Da Nang land.

All of the performances created a colourful cultural space where music and dance were created from stories about majestic and delicate nature.
